Verdict

Competitive, of that there's no doubt, but perhaps not as strong a race as one might have anticipated for the grade. Zeroshadesofgrey didn't take to fences, but has done okay from a falling mark back over hurdles, and comes into the reckoning following a decent effort at Wincanton, whilst Sakhee's City is upped in trip in a bid to break a frustrating career profile of 'seconditis'. However, this can go the way of one of the lesser exposed runners. Silva Eclipse makes his handicap debut off the back of a couple of good efforts since switched to Sue Smith and should have more to offer, but a chance is taken on the Brian Ellison trained ALWAYS RESOLUTE. He hasn't exactly thrived over timber since bolting up in a 2m maiden here (debut) in December 2015, but his handicap mark is on a steady downward spiral, and that should mean that he's much more competitive at decent odds in an open race.
